New Paint Schemes!
O 50' PS-1 Box
Cars

Atlas O’s 50' PS-1 Box Car represents the
classic American railroads of the 1950s and 1960s, where fifty-foot
box cars became the standard. Many major railroads owned Pullman
Standard's box cars, but details were specific to the railroad. One
such detail that was different was the door style used on the car.
Features Include:
-Highly detailed ABS body
-Etched metal roof walk
-50-ton Bettendorf or 70-ton roller-bearing sprung die-cast trucks as
per the prototype (70-ton roller-bearing trucks come with rotating
bearing caps)
-Youngstown or Pullman Standard style doors as per the prototype
(Single Door only)
-Separately-applied grab irons, ladders and brake line details
-Minimum diameter curve: O-31 (3-rail)
-Minimum radius curve: 36" (2-rail)
-Die-cast articulated couplers (3-rail)
-Kadee®-compatible scale couplers (2-rail)
-3-Rail trucks are pre-drilled to accept Adjust-a-Coupler® Scale
Couplers (Available Separately)
Please note: Atlas "O" scale couplers
can also be used on both 2-rail and 3-rail versions.
Four road numbers are available per road name,
except for Jewel Tea Company and Rock Island, which have two.
